An Introduction to Economic Analysis of Pest Management: A Case Study of Nematode Management

By Yi Li, Yetian Cai, Weizhe Weng, Johan Desaeger, and Zhengfei Guan

The economic performance of pest management practices is a critical factor when farmers make adoption decisions. Partial budget analysis is a widely used tool to evaluate the financial effects of different management practices in agricultural production. It provides an economic rationale for selecting the optimal treatment by evaluating the cost-effectiveness of the treatment. This publication explains how to employ partial budget analysis using a real-world example. It provides a step-by-step guide examining the costs and benefits of two different approaches, fumigation and nematicides, to manage nematodes on Florida's tomato farms.

Nematode Management in Cucurbit Crops

Johan Desaeger, Hung X. Bui, andJoseph W. Noling

Plant-parasitic nematodes are small microscopic roundworms that live in the soil and attack the roots of plants. Crop production problems induced by nematodes therefore generally occur as a result of root dysfunction; nematodes reduce rooting volume and the efficiency with which roots forage for and use water and nutrients. Many different genera and species of nematodes can be important to crop production in Florida. In many cases a mixed community of plant-parasitic nematodes is present in a field, rather than having a single species occurring alone. Most cucurbits are extremely susceptible to root nematodes and also are often damaged by sting nematodes; other nematodes occasionally cause some losses.

Root-Knot Nematode Management in Caladium

Mengyi Gu andJohan Desaeger

Florida leads the commercial production of caladiums, a popular ornamental. In Florida, root-knot, sting, and stubby root nematodes are found in caladium fields. Root-knot nematodes are considered the most important of all pests in caladiums that are grown in sand. This publication will help caladium growers understand what plant-parasitic nematodes are and current nematode management strategies for the caladium industry.
